Mid-Weight to Senior Interior Designer – Hospitality & Brand Rollout
We’re working with a well-established, design-led practice delivering fast-paced hospitality, commercial and brand rollout projects. They’re now looking for a talented Mid-Weight to Senior Interior Designer to join their growing team.
This role suits a confident designer who can take ownership of briefs from concept through to full drawing package delivery, while working collaboratively in a deadline-driven environment.
Key Responsibilities:
* Lead design briefs from concept to full drawing pack delivery
* Produce feasibility studies, layouts, schematic designs and coordinated packages
* Adapt and evolve brand concepts across multiple sites
* Present concepts confidently in client-facing meetings
* Coordinate with consultants, suppliers and internal teams
* Support and guide junior and freelance designers
What We’re Looking For:
* Mid-weight to Senior level within Hospitality Interior Design, with a minimum of 5 years’ experience
* Strong understanding of spatial planning, MEP coordination & fit-out delivery
* Experience working on brand rollout programmes
* Advanced AutoCAD; Vectorworks beneficial
* Strong presentation skills (Adobe InDesign & Photoshop preferred)
* Highly organised, detail-focused and confident managing multiple projects
